If the extreme drought was not bad enough my station in the hills has
experienced the warmest summer on record. Several temperature records were
tied or felled during the June to August time period. The drought continues
to be a problem here in Western Maryland as most of the beneficial rainfall
of the past week has fallen east of my area. Below is a list of new August
and summer records.
August
*Twenty-one days with temperatures at or above 90 degrees is a new record
surpassing twenty days set in 1988.
*Six days with temperatures at or above 100 degrees is a new record for any
month. The six days of 100+ degree temperatures actually surpasses the record
for 100+ degree temperatures for an ENTIRE year which is five days set in
1988 & 2001.
*August precipitation of 3.68 inches is 0.24 inches above average. That is
the first time monthly precipitation has been at or above average in the last
seventeen months and it is only the second time it has happened in the last
twenty-three months.
*It is the third warmest August on record.
Top 5 August Mean Temps.
1. 78.9 - 1988
2. 78.6 - 2001
3. 78.3 - 2002
4. 78.0 - 1993
5. 77.9 - 1991
*Max. temps. on August 2, 3, & 13 of 103 degrees ties the August and Year
record for warmest temperature.
*August 28 - Wind gust of 55 miles per hour is new August high gust.
Sustained winds of 49 mph out of the East were observed for five hours that
evening.
Summer 2002
*The warmest summer on record.
Top 5 Warmest Summers (Mean Temps)
1. 77.2 - 2002
2. 77.1 - 1991
3. 76.8 - 1987 & 1988
4. 76.7 - 1993
5. 75.8 - 1995
*This summer had the greatest number of days with temps. 90 degrees or higher
on record.
Top 5 90+ degree temps. for summer
1. 56 - 2002
2. 51 -1983
3. 49 - 1991
4. 47 - 1988
5. 42 - Several
*This summer had the most days with temps. at or above 100 degrees on record.
Top Summers With Days 100+ Degrees
1. 9 - 2002
2. 5 - 1988 & 2001
3. Several
*The yearly rainfall deficit is now at 7.03 inches.
*The rainfall deficit since July 1998 is at 43.14 inches.
